A main air conditioner cools air in one spot prior to distributing it throughout the house utilizing the heating system’s air handling abilities. This sets it apart from window or wall a/c unit or mini-split systems, which all chill relatively small areas and require numerous units to cool the entire home.
A lot of single-family houses in the United States with central air conditioning utilize a split system. This suggests that the device is divided into two par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the home outside.

Your professional will help you in figuring out the proper size central air conditioning conditioner for your house. A system that is too small will run virtually constantly, whereas a system that is too big will chill the home too rapidly and shut off before completing a complete cycle.
The quick on/off in the latter circumstance is taxing on the system. It can cause the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il avoids air from flowing. As a result, a huge a/c unit might be less efficient at cooling than a smaller sized unit.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a computation referred to as a “Manual-J” to recognize the very best unit for your house. This will consider all of the specifications we’ve mentioned and more, leading to the most precise size possible.
However, we comprehend that lots of property owners like to have a general idea of what size they need ahead of time. Here’s a rough evaluation of central air conditioner size: To get the Btu essential, multiply the square video of your house’s conditioned area by 25, then divide by 12,000 to obtain the tonnage.

Rates vary based upon the regional market and the job information, similar to any substantial project. For labor and materials, a common split system central air conditioning installation utilizing an existing heating system might cost between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. On average, that expense will be divided around 60/40, with labor accounting for bulk of it.
